实现vscode远程服务器python项目教程
简介
在实际开发中,有时候我们需要在远程服务器上进行项目开发,而不是在本地。本教程将教你如何使用vscode远程服务器python项目。
步骤概述
在开始教程之前,先来看一下整个实现过程的步骤:
步骤 | 操作 |
---|---|
1 | 在本地安装vscode |
2 | 在远程服务器上安装vscode-server |
3 | 配置ssh连接 |
4 | 在vscode中连接远程服务器 |
5 | 在vscode中打开远程服务器上的python项目 |
具体步骤
步骤一:在本地安装vscode
首先确保你的本地电脑上已经安装了vscode,如果没有安装,可以前往[vscode官网](
步骤二:在远程服务器上安装vscode-server
在远程服务器上安装vscode-server,这样我们才能在vscode中连接到远程服务器。
# 在远程服务器上执行以下命令
wget -O vscode-server.tar.gz
tar -xvf vscode-server.tar.gz
步骤三:配置ssh连接
配置ssh连接,使得vscode可以通过ssh连接到远程服务器。
# 本地电脑生成ssh key
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
# 将公钥上传到远程服务器
ssh-copy-id user@remote_host
步骤四:在vscode中连接远程服务器
在vscode中安装Remote Development插件,然后连接到远程服务器。
- 安装Remote Development插件
- 点击vscode左下角的绿色按钮,选择“Remote-SSH: Connect to Host...”
- 输入ssh连接的用户名和主机名,选择正确的ssh配置文件
- 连接成功后,vscode会自动在远程服务器上安装插件
步骤五:在vscode中打开远程服务器上的python项目
在vscode中打开项目,开始在远程服务器上进行python项目开发。
- 在vscode中点击“File” -> “Open Folder...”
- 选择远程服务器上的项目文件夹
- 现在你可以在vscode中编辑代码并在远程服务器上运行项目了
SequenceDiagram
sequenceDiagram
participant Local as Local Computer
participant Remote as Remote Server
Local->>Remote: 生成ssh key
Remote-->>Local: 本地生成ssh key成功
Local->>Remote: 上传公钥
Remote-->>Local: 公钥上传成功
结语
通过本教程,你已经学会了如何在vscode中连接远程服务器并进行python项目开发。希望这能帮助到你,祝愉快的编程!